4 credits. Alternate years ( Fall) Introduction to the history and modes of film criticism, using the films of John Ford as the focal point. Methods examined include auteurism, structuralism, poststructuralism, and postmodernism. Limited to junior and senior film majors. Offered as CIN 3480 for cinema studies majors. Prerequisite: TFI/CIN 2760 and 2770 and permission of instructor
